To find whether 0.07 is greater than 0.02, we need to follow some steps that are given below.
Step1. Look at the whole numbers of the two numbers first, i.e., look at the number present to the left of the decimal. In this question, we can see that the whole number of both the two numbers is 0.
Step2. If the whole number of the two numbers is the same, then we have to look at the very next number to the decimal, i.e. the number at the tenths place. In this question, the number at the tenths place is also the same, as it is 0 in both the numbers.
Step3. If the number at the tenths place is also the same, then we need to look at the number present at the hundredth place in the number. In the two numbers given in the question, the numbers present at the hundredth place are 7 and 2.
Therefore, we can conclude that the number 0.07 is greater than the number 0.02.

Note:-For solving such questions, we have to make both the parts, which we are asked to compare, of the same form. That means both the parts we are comparing should have the same number of decimal places. For doing so, we can add zeros at the end of that part which is having lesser decimal places. Adding zeros at the end of the decimal part does not affect the value of the decimal.
